Transaction 694e84ab95c9599248006075c05cff371d7d59ed90107bf9509324a5a2858127
1 Input
1 Output
-
694e84ab95c9599248006075c05cff371d7d59ed90107bf9509324a5a2858127:0
- value
- 2068562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a45f09a45a6dbcc7eddd18acaef87cfa95d81f1 OP_EQUAL
- address
- 3HDLafJShHEBw2unPRu1EztpAtNb5kodVW